Generative AI Faces Market Uncertainty Amid Hype and Cost Concerns
What Happened
The generative AI industry has surged in popularity and investment over the past two years, with technologies from leading companies promising to transform productivity, content creation, and business automation. However, InfoWorld reports that rising operational costs and uncertain practical outcomes are fueling doubts about the long-term sustainability of this rapid growth. Many startups face increasing pressure to prove business value beyond media buzz, while enterprises evaluate whether AI tools deliver sufficient return on investment to justify ongoing spend.
Why It Matters
Industry observers warn that the current hype cycle could soon fade if generative AI companies cannot translate advances into real-world applications with measurable impact. The sector’s trajectory will depend on its ability to mature technologically and economically, setting a precedent for how future disruptive tech is assessed by investors and businesses.
